Biography
Meet Greg DiLorenzo — employment lawyer in Linwood
Greg DiLorenzo is an attorney based in Linwood, NJ. The practice focuses on Employment, General, and Personal Injury. Greg has over 14 years of legal experience. Currently practicing at Barker, Gelfand, James & Sarvas, P.C..
Greg is an Associate Attorney at Barker, Gelfand, James & Sarvas, and specializes in the defense of public entities and public employees sued under 42 U.S.C. §1983, the New Jersey Civil Rights Act, and the New Jersey Tort Claims Act. Greg received his Juris Doctorate from Widener University School of Law, holds a master’s degree in criminal justice from Widener University, and earned his undergraduate degree in Law and Justice Studies from Rowan University. Greg is also a licensed New Jersey Private Detective. Prior to attending law school, and while attending law school at night, Greg worked as a field investigator conducting surveillance relating to insurance claims.
